OpenSSL库是一个用于进行安全通信的库,它提供了一套加密和解密的算法,用于保护数据在传输过程中的安全性。在Linux系统中,OpenSSL库被广泛应用于加密通信、安全传输等方面。它提供了一系列的加密算法和协议,如SSL/TLS,RSA,AES等,可以保障数据的机密性和完整性。
在Linux系统中,OpenSSL库的应用非常广泛。比如,Web服务器常常使用OpenSSL库来实现HTTPS协议,加密用户和服务器之间的通信,确保传输的数据不被窃听或篡改。另外,邮件服务器、FTP服务器等也经常使用OpenSSL库来提供安全的数据传输服务。
除了服务器应用之外,OpenSSL库还被广泛用于开发安全的网络应用。许多开发者在开发网络应用时都会使用OpenSSL库来保护数据的安全性,避免数据被黑客攻击或窃取。OpenSSL库提供了一套完善的加密和解密工具,使开发者能够轻松地构建安全的网络应用。
值得一提的是,由于OpenSSL是一个开源的库,任何人都可以查看其源代码,并且可以自由地使用和修改。这使得OpenSSL库具有更高的透明度和可信度,同时也使得它能够得到更广泛的应用和支持。
总的来说,Linux系统中的OpenSSL库是一个非常重要的组件,它为数据通信提供了安全的保障。无论是在服务器领域还是在网络应用开发中,OpenSSL库都扮演着重要的角色。开发者可以借助OpenSSL库来保护数据的安全性,确保数据传输过程中不会被攻击者窥探和篡改。希望未来OpenSSL库能够继续发展,为网络安全做出更大的贡献。